SUBWAY PARMESAN VINAIGRETTE RECIPE



Subway Parmesan Vinaigrette Recipe image

Savory and rich flavors of the Subway Parmesan Vinaigrette will take any green salad, fish, meat, or sandwich to a new level. It takes 10 minutes of your time and a good shake to make a masterpiece!

Provided by Michael Cook

Categories     Condiment

Time 10m

Number Of Ingredients 8

⅓ cup Parmesan cheese (grated)
2 tbsp white wine vinegar
3 tbsp olive oil
½ tsp Dijon mustard
2 tbsp lemon juice
½ tsp chopped garlic
1 tsp sugar (optional)
salt and p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Find a clean mason jar with a tightly fitted lid. Add the olive oil, Dijon mustard, white wine vinegar, Parmesan cheese, lemon juice, salt, pepper, and finely chopped garlic.
  • Place the lid tightly and give it a good shake for about a minute. Alternatively, you can whisk your Parmesan Vinaigrette in a measuring cup or a small bowl with a wire whisk. Besides, you can also mix the ingredients in a food processor or with an immersion blender. Let it sit. Note: although using a blender or food processor might seem like the best option, a mason jar is more common, faster, and easier.
  • Re-shake the jar with the lid on to recombine the ingredients once your Parmesan Vinaigrette sits at room temperature, and drizzle over your green salad. That's it. Enjoy!

SUBWAY VINAIGRETTE RECIPE



Subway Vinaigrette Recipe image

Subway has a wide array of sauces to accompany their sandwiches and salads and the most popular of them all is their vinaigrette. Tangy, herby, and perfectly balanced, the Subway vinaigrette is a great addition to a myriad of dishes. Best of all, it's super simple to make at home and comes together in minutes!

Provided by Michael Cook

Categories     Sauce     Vinaigrette

Time 10m

Number Of Ingredients 12

¾ cup soybean oil
¼ cup red wine vinegar
2 tsp Dijon mustard
¼ tsp garlic flakes
¼ tsp onion flakes
1 tsp dried parsley
½ tsp dried basil
½ tsp dried oregano
½ tsp granulated sugar
1 tsp kosher salt
¼ tsp MSG (optional)
½ tsp red chili flakes (optional)

Steps:

  • Place oil, vinegar, mustard, garlic, onion, herbs, salt, sugar, MSG, and red chili flakes into a medium-sized mason jar.If the jar you're using is large enough, place a blender ball in the middle of the ingredients. This will help break up the thicker substances, allowing the ingredients to evenly distribute across the vinaigrette. If you don't have a blender ball, don't worry! It's not required!
  • Tightly cover the mason jar with a snug-fitting lid and make sure there are no gaps to prevent spillage. Shake the jar vigorously until all of the ingredients have combined. About 1 minute. If there are clumps of herbs adhering to the side of the jar when you're done shaking, scrape them into the dressing. Using your fingers or a small pair of tongs remove the blender ball and hold it over the jar, allowing the excess vinaigrette to drip off. If the vinaigrette is too thick, add 1 tablespoon of water at a time and shake for a few seconds to thin out the dressing. Repeat until you've reached the desired consistency. *If you're making the vinaigrette in a blender, pulse the ingredients a few times, then blend on high for 45 seconds to 1 minute until smooth.

SUBWAY'S SWEET ONION DRESSING



Subway's Sweet Onion Dressing image

Make and share this Subway's Sweet Onion Dressing recipe from Food.com.

Provided by MeliBug

Categories     Sauces

Time 10m

Yield 2/3 cup,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1/2 cup light corn syrup
1 tablespoon minced white onion
1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
2 teaspoons white distilled vinegar
1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
1 teaspoon brown sugar
1 teaspoon dry buttermilk
1/4 teaspoon lemon juice
1/8 teaspoon poppy seed
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 pinch cracked black pepper
1 pinch garlic powder

Steps:

  • Combine all ingredients in a small microwave-safe bowl and mix well.
  • Heat mixture uncovered in the microwave for 1 to 1 1/2 minutes on HIGH until mixture boils rapidly.
  • Whisk well, cover and cool.

SUBWAY SWEET ONION SAUCE (COPYCAT)



Subway Sweet Onion Sauce (Copycat) image

My reverse-engineered recipe for Subway's Sweet Onion Sauce, as requested by another Food.com member. It's quite sweet, but very tasty, if you've never tried it before.

Provided by The Spice Guru

Categories     Sauces

Time 13m

Yield 1 cup, 16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 cup granulated sugar (plus 2 tablespoons)
1/2 cup plus 1 tablespoon cold water
6 tablespoons white vinegar
1 1/2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1 tablespoon arrowroot
1 tablespoon minced onion flakes
2 1/2 teaspoons Dijon mustard
2 1/2 teaspoons mustard powder
3/4 teaspoon celery salt
3/4 teaspoon fresh onion juice (use a garlic press)
3/4 teaspoon poppy seed
1/2 teaspoon onion salt
1/4 teaspoon garlic salt (plus 1/8 teaspoon)
1/4 teaspoon paprika (plus 1/8 teaspoon)
1/4 teaspoon black pepper (plus 1/8 teaspoon)
1 -2 drop sesame oil

Steps:

  • WHISK sauce ingredients together in a small saucepan (1 cup plus 2 tablespoons granulated sugar, 1/2 cup plus 1 tablespoon cold water, 6 tablespoons white vinegar, 1 1/2 tablespoons red wine vinegar, 1 tablespoon arrowroot powder, 1 tablespoon minced onion flakes, 2 1/2 teaspoons Dijon mustard, 2 1/2 teaspoons mustard powder, 3/4 teaspoon celery salt, 3/4 teaspoon fresh onion juice, 3/4 teaspoon poppy seeds, 1/2 teaspoon onion salt, 3/8 teaspoon garlic salt, 3/8 teaspoon paprika, 3/8 teaspoon black pepper, 1-2 drops sesame oil).
  • BRING mixture to a boiling while whisking constantly.
  • REDUCE heat to low simmer, stirring until thickened and flavorful, about 5 minutes.
  • ALLOW to cool, then refrigerate in a sealed container (keeps indefinitely).
  • SERVE as a dressing for sandwiches or salads and enjoy!
